Потому, что такая конструкция $dish => $value предполагает ассоциативный массив, а у вас индексный.
Вам его перебирать нужно, как уже написали выше:
foreach($array as &$item) {
$item .= $item;
print($item);
}
или вообще используйте for:
for ($i = 0;$i < count($array), $i++){
$array[$i] .= $array[$i];
print($array);
}